Who is Patrick Mahomes and Why Does He Matter
Patrick Mahomes is the starting quarterback for the Kansas City Chiefs and one of the most influential players in modern professional football. Known for his improvisational arm talent, speed, and football IQ, Mahomes has redefined what is possible at the quarterback position in the Super Bowl era. This profile explains his background, development, and lasting impact on the Chiefs and the league.
Early Life and Background
Born in Tyler, Texas, Mahomes grew up in a sports-oriented family and played multiple sports before focusing on football and baseball. His father, Pat Mahomes, was a professional baseball pitcher, and his family’s athletic background influenced his approach to training and competition. In high school, Mahomes excelled at football and baseball, showing early the dual-threat ability that would later define his playing style.

Playing Style and Skills
Mahomes combines elite arm strength with remarkable pocket mobility and decision-making. He can extend plays with his legs, make off-platform throws, and manage games under pressure. His football IQ allows him to read defenses pre-snap and adjust protections and routes at the line of scrimmage.
